2023年12月19日发(作者:)

rm -r的用法

rm -r是Unix和类Unix系统下的一个命令,可以删除文件和目录。

使用rm -r命令可以删除目录及其所有内容,包括子目录和文件。在使用该命令之前一定要非常小心,避免误操作删除数据。

一、命令格式

rm -r [选项] 目录/文件

二、命令选项

rm -r命令支持的选项如下:

-f:强制删除,忽略不存在的文件和目录,不提示。

-i:交互式删除,在删除前需要确认。

-r:递归删除目录及其全部内容。

-v:详细显示删除的文件和目录名。

三、命令使用示例

rm -r /home/test

该命令可以删除目录/home/test及其所有内容,包括子目录和文件。

2.删除指定文件

使用rm命令可以删除指定文件。例如:

3.交互式删除

该命令会提示是否删除文件/home/test/,用户输入y后才会删除文件。

4.强制删除

四、使用注意事项

1.在使用rm -r命令时一定要非常小心,确保不要误删数据。

2.删除的文件和目录将无法恢复,一定要确认是否需要删除。可以先试用ls命令查看要删除的文件和目录。

3.为了防止误操作,可以添加别名命令,例如alias rm='rm -i',这样在删除文件和目录时会提示确认。

4.在删除文件和目录时,一定要注意权限问题,以管理员身份执行才能删除所有文件和目录。